We show that SONAR's routing table is self-adjusting, even under extreme situations, keeping always a maximum of \$\lceil \log N \rceil\$ routing entries.}, language = {en} } @misc{SchuettSchintkeReinefeld, author = {Sch{\"u}tt, Thorsten and Schintke, Florian and Reinefeld, Alexander}, title = {Chord\#: Structured Overlay Network for Non-Uniform Load-Distribution}, url = {http://nbn-resolving.de/urn:nbn:de:0297-zib-8736}, number = {05-40}, abstract = {\newcommand{\chordsharp}{Chord\$^\\#\#\$} Data lookup is a fundamental problem in peer-to-peer systems: Given a key, find the node that stores the associated object. Chord and other P2P algorithms use distributed hash tables (DHTs) to distribute the keys and nodes evenly across a logical ring. Using an efficient routing strategy, DHTs provide a routing performance of \$O (\log N)\$ in networks of \$N\$ nodes. While the routing performance has been shown to be optimal, the uniform key distribution makes it impossible for DHTs to support range queries. For range queries, consecutive keys must be stored on lo gically neighboring nodes. In this paper, we present an enhancement of Chord that eliminates the hash function while keeping the same routing performance. The resulting algorithm, named \chordsharp{}, provides a richer function ality while maintaining the same complexity. In addition to Chord, \chordsharp{} adapts to load imbalance.}, language = {en} } @misc{DoebbelinSchuettReinefeld, author = {D{\"o}bbelin, Robert and Sch{\"u}tt, Thorsten and Reinefeld, Alexander}, title = {Building Large Compressed PDBs for the Sliding Tile Puzzle}, issn = {1438-0064}, url = {http://nbn-resolving.de/urn:nbn:de:0297-zib-18095}, abstract = {The performance of heuristic search algorithms depends crucially on the effectiveness of the heuristic.
